Dental implants have emerged as a preferred choice for people seeking a long-term solution to tooth loss. One essential aspect of understanding dental implants involves their effect on adjacent teeth. This is especially necessary for making certain the health and longevity of the whole dental structure.

When a dental implant is positioned, it mimics the function of a natural tooth root. By doing so, it helps maintain the integrity of the encircling bone structure. Natural teeth depend on a balanced, interconnected system for help, and dental implants can contribute positively to that dynamic. The stability supplied by the implant permits for higher distribution of bite forces, which might prevent undue stress on adjacent teeth.

In instances the place a tooth is missing, the neighboring teeth may shift into the vacant space. This shifting can result in misalignment and varied different complications. By putting a dental implant, the danger of this shifting is decreased, as the implant acts as a placeholder that preserves the natural alignment of surrounding teeth. This preventive effect is crucial for long-term oral health and performance.


Another necessary consideration is bone loss. When a tooth is misplaced, the jawbone within the area can begin to deteriorate due to a scarcity of stimulation. Dental implants assist prevent this bone loss by offering the mandatory stimulation to the jawbone, very comparable to a natural tooth root would. This preservation of bone not solely helps the implant itself but additionally contributes to the soundness of adjacent teeth.




The sort of fabric utilized in dental implants, sometimes titanium, has a singular property of osseointegration, which means it fuses with the bone over time. This integration offers a sturdy basis for the synthetic tooth whereas making certain that the implant doesn’t negatively have an result on surrounding buildings. As the implant integrates, it creates an surroundings that contributes positively to the health of the adjacent teeth.

Regular dental check-ups play a vital role in monitoring the impression of dental implants on adjacent teeth. Professional assessments can help identify any points that may come up, ensuring prompt treatment and sustaining the health of the complete dental arch. These evaluations might embody X-rays to check for bone density and the overall condition of the implant and surrounding teeth.

Oral hygiene practices are very important for individuals with dental implants. Proper brushing and flossing habits not only contribute to the longevity of the implant but also be certain that adjacent teeth stay healthy. Food particles and plaque that accumulate around the implant could cause problems, together with peri-implantitis, an inflammatory condition that can have an effect on surrounding teeth and tissues.


The positioning of dental implants can affect the health of adjacent teeth. If an implant is positioned at an angle or not properly aligned, it may result in elevated strain on neighboring teeth. This misalignment could trigger put on and tear on adjacent enamel, potentially resulting in cavities or different dental issues. Therefore, the ability and expertise of the dentist performing the implant procedure are paramount in reaching a successful outcome.


In some cases, extra procedures could additionally be needed to prepare the surrounding space for an implant. Bone grafting or sinus lifts might help create a better setting for the implant. While these procedures are geared toward enhancing the location for the implant, they also serve to guard the health of adjacent teeth by making a more steady basis.

As dental expertise evolves, advancements in implant techniques result in better outcomes. Improved imaging techniques and computer-aided design enable for more exact placements that reduce risk to adjacent teeth. With these developments, the probability of complications that might arise from improperly positioned implants diminishes significantly.


Post-operative care additionally plays a important position in ensuring that adjacent teeth stay unaffected. Patients must adhere to the dentist's directions regarding food regimen, oral hygiene, and follow-up visits. Neglecting these guidelines might lead to problems that impact not solely the implant but also the neighboring teeth.

How do dental implants compare to bridges when it comes to adjacent teeth?
Dental implants are sometimes helpful as they don’t require alteration of adjacent teeth, unlike bridges, which necessitate reshaping of close by teeth for help. (Pediatric Dentist New Albany OH)


Can I still get cavities in adjacent teeth if I have dental implants?
Yes, adjacent teeth can still develop cavities if not properly cared for. Dental implants themselves cannot get cavities, however they require vigilant hygiene practices to protect surrounding natural teeth.
